In May, the weather in Bet She'an, Israel showcases a striking contrast, with maximum temperatures soaring to a blistering 43°C (109°F) while the average temperature hovers around a comfortable 25°C (77°F). As the heat of late spring settles in, nighttime brings a refreshing dip to a minimum of 13°C (55°F), ideal for cool evenings. However, the month doesn't go entirely dry, recording a modest precipitation amount of 10 mm (0.4 in) over just 2 days. The humidity remains relatively pleasant at 46%, creating a warm yet bearable atmosphere for locals and visitors alike.

In May, Bet She'an experiences a notable decline in precipitation, receiving just 10 mm (0.4 in) of rain over a mere 2 days. This substantial drop from the wetter months of January through April signals the onset of the dry season, as the city transitions towards warmer summer months. Following the vibrant spring rains, which cumulatively deliver more than 200 mm through April, the contrast is stark. By the time June rolls around, the rainfall all but ceases, leaving only sparse amounts in the following months. In Bet She'an, Israel, the transition into May brings a noticeable dip in humidity, dropping to a comfortable 46%. This marks a significant shift from the earlier months of the year, where humidity levels were significantly higher, peaking at 71% in January. As spring progresses, April showcases a marked reduction to 47%, setting the stage for May’s pleasant conditions. The trend continues into the summer, where June and July experience even lower humidity levels, falling to 34% and 33%, respectively. As May arrives in Bet She'an, Israel, the UV Index peaks at an alarming 11, showcasing an extreme exposure category. This significant surge marks a notable jump from the moderate levels observed in January, where a UV Index of 4 allowed for a comfortable burn time of 30 minutes. By March, the index escalated to a very high 8, reducing safe exposure to just 15 minutes, and by April, it reached 10, indicating that sun protection became increasingly crucial. As the intense summer months approach, not only does May signal the highest UV levels yet, but it also sets the stage for a continuing trend of extreme UV exposure through June and July. With a burn time of just 10 minutes, it's imperative for residents and visitors alike to stay vigilant and protect their skin during this time. In Bet She'an, Israel, daylight duration experiences a delightful progression throughout the year, peaking in the summer months. January kicks off with a modest 10 hours of daylight, gradually increasing to 11 hours in February and remaining stable in March. By April, the days grow longer with 12 hours, paving the way for May's bright 13 hours, embodying the essence of springtime. This trend continues into the summer, with June and July basking under the sun for a substantial 14 hours. However, as August rolls in, daylight begins to wane slightly to 13 hours, followed by a gradual decline through the autumn into 10 hours by December.
